Job Description

Program Coordinator

ITAC

• Develop and coordinate employer partnerships, guiding industry partners in designing and launching innovative WIL programs. • Lead initiatives within assigned portfolio areas, such as: Innovative WIL pilot programs with TECHNATION members, DEI-focused workforce development initiatives, Sector-specific WIL opportunities (e.g., AI, cybersecurity, health tech, DEI, etc.), Employer networking and capacity-building workshops. • Act as a workforce advisor to employers, helping them navigate recruitment, student placements, and program funding. • Identify new employer leads and engagement opportunities, expanding program participation and industry reach. • Collaborate with post-secondary institutions and community organizations to build stronger talent pipelines. • Represent TECHNATION at industry events, conferences, and stakeholder meetings, acting as an ambassador for the Career Ready program. • Engage with post-secondary institutions, industry associations, community partners, and workforce organizations to promote TECHNATION’s Career Ready Program. • Develop and execute outreach strategies tailored to assigned portfolio areas, ensuring strong engagement from employers and students. • Host and participate in employer information sessions, networking events, and industry roundtables to drive program awareness. • Collaborate with the Events team to ensure strong employer participation in WIL-related events, such as student challenges, career fairs, and thought leadership panels. • Support funding applications and sustainability efforts, contributing insights on employer and student needs. • Provide high-quality support to employers and post-secondary institutions navigating the Career Ready program. • Assess and approve funding applications, ensuring eligibility and compliance with program guidelines. • Collect and analyze data on employer engagement, student placements, and program success, using insights to inform continuous improvement.

Job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ree in business administration, project management, education, or a related field.
  • 2+ years of experience in program coordination or project support, preferably in the non-profit or educational sector.
  • Public speaking and presentation skills.
  • Strong organizational skills, with the ability to manage multiple tasks and deadlines effectively.
  • Excellent communication skills, both written and verbal.
  • Experience working with employers and/or community partners.
  • Proficiency in office productivity software (e.g., MS Office, Teams, etc.).
  • Demonstrated ability to work collaboratively within a team and independently as needed.
  • Detail-oriented with a strong commitment to accuracy and data integrity.
  • Ability to adapt to changing priorities and demonstrate problem-solving skills.
